I currently have envbumpmapping + static shadowmaps as an option for my levels in A7 so what I see there isn't a problem. A7's only problem is that a very small fraction of the users can import worlds like that because you need 3ds Max and the Max2GS and Max2Mdl exporters alongside Ventilators plugin, and you have to export all your models twice with different uvmaps for shadowing. This takes a bit of knowledge, never mind the talent and skill needed to develop the art in the first place. Hopefully the new FBX import will materialize more quickly in terms of functionality and ease of use and everyone will have the benefits of an easy scene import to WED.
